    Description

    Job Summary

    Reporting to the Head of School, the Director of Marketing and Communications is responsible for designing and implementing strategies and tactics aimed at enhancing the reputation and visibility—both externally and internally—of the school. The Director of Marketing and Communications works in close collaboration with the Director of Admissions and Financial Aid and the Director of Advancement. The Director of Marketing and Communications is expected to be “on call” to address critical questions or problems on weekends and/or evenings.

    Duties and Responsibilities

    Essential Functions and Responsibilities

    The Director of Marketing and Communications will:

    1. Supervise the Associate Director, Marketing and Communications and a part-time Digital Content Producer.
    2. Support the public communications needs of the Head of School, Board of Trustees, and senior WIS administrators. These include: writing speeches and correspondence; drafting content for publications, the website and messages to the community; developing presentations for special events/meetings; and other projects as needed.
    3. Serve as School spokesperson in the Head’s absence.
    4. Work with the Head of School, Board of Trustees and members of the senior management team to execute the School’s Strategic Plan.
    5. Partner with the Admissions team to plan and execute marketing strategies in support of enrollment goals.
    6. Oversee development of the WIS academic calendar.
    7. Provide editorial/proofreading and writing support to the WIS administrative team.
    8. Establish and maintain a visual identity and graphic standard for WIS.
    9. Consult with members of the WIS Parent Association Board to understand WISPA priorities and plans, and to support all parents’ information needs.
    10. Create and send routine and “emergency” broadcast communications to community members.
    11. Manage the editorial process for WIS’s print publications (admissions materials, handbooks, brochures, impact report, flyers, invitations, WIS magazine, etc.) including writing and editing text. Ensure the look of these publications is consistent with the WIS brand and tells the WIS story.
    12. Work with the Associate Director of Communications and Marketing to plan content for @WIS, the school’s electronic newsletter.
    13. Create website content that is strategic and SEO-driven, using concepts derived from inbound marketing and other best practices in marketing. Refine website content to meet community needs.
    14. Conceive and produce (with support of staff or consultants) video content for the website and other purposes.
    15. Choose social media channels and oversee ADMC’s development of content for these channels.
    16. Conceive and execute research projects in order to achieve enrollment goals and gauge satisfaction with WIS programs, as well as to meet the information needs of the greater WIS community.
    17. Work with team members to develop strategies and tactics for outreach to external and internal audiences. This includes earned media placements and responses to media inquiries.
    18. Assist Advancement team in creating campaign and fundraising strategies, as well as materials to support these efforts.
    19. Manage the Marketing and Communications budget.
    20. Execute work online when directed and needed to include deliverables: meeting and collaborating online with team members and supervisor(s), fulfilling duties and responsibilities via approved online platforms, meeting assignment goals in a timely fashion, and maintaining a positive online presence in representing the School.
    21. Undertake other tasks and duties as assigned by the Head of School.

    Qualifications

    • Bachelor’s degree in communications, marketing, English, or journalism; advanced degree is a plus.
    • Five to eight years’ experience in organizational communications.
    • Prior experience working with a website CMS (UBIQ, Finalsite, Blackbaud, etc.).
    • Prior experience working for non-profit organizations and/or independent schools is preferred.

    Knowledge, Skills, Abilities

    • Superior writing skills, including the ability to write in multiple “voices”
    • Attention to detail and strong organizational skills
    • Expertise in Word (including advanced formatting) and facility with Excel
    • Facility with Photoshop, InDesign
    • Familiarity with inbound marketing and SEO
    • Digital photography/videography skills
    • Willingness to learn computer applications
    • Ability to multitask and prioritize
    • Knowledge of French, Spanish or Chinese is useful, but not essential
    • Flexibility and a sense of humor
